The microbiology of pleural infection in adults: a systematic review
- Abstract:
-
Background and objectives
Pleural infection is a major cause of morbidity and mortality among adults. Identification of the offending organism is key to appropriate antimicrobial therapy. It is not known whether the microbiological pattern of pleural infection is variable temporally or geographically.
